Cillian Murphy’s Hilarious Take on Zombie Rumors Sparks Buzz

When the trailer for 28 Years Later debuted several months ago, many fans speculated that Cillian Murphy appeared as the emaciated infected zombie featured in the footage. Murphy, known for his role in the original 28 Days Later, quickly became the subject of online discussions regarding this character. After the movie’s release in June 2025, these rumors were clarified as false, confirming that Murphy was not the zombie seen in the trailer.

Murphy’s Amusing Response to the Zombie Rumors

In an interview with The Observer, Murphy addressed the confusion with a lighthearted attitude.

“That’s great people think I look like a zombie cadaver,”

he remarked. “It’s very flattering.” Despite his absence from social media, Murphy shared that his son informed him about the speculation and showed him the images that fans believed resembled him.

The Future of the 28 Years Later Trilogy

28 Years Later marks the beginning of a planned trilogy with Murphy serving as an executive producer. He also confirmed his involvement in the sequel, 28 Years Later: The Bone Temple, though he appears only briefly in this installment. When discussing the follow-up, Murphy encouraged audiences by saying,

“Everyone’s got to go and see the second one.”

His cameo in The Bone Temple is expected to set the stage for a larger role in the trilogy’s concluding film.

Upcoming Release and Key Creatives Behind the Sequel

The trailer reveals that 28 Years Later: The Bone Temple is scheduled to premiere on January 16, 2026. The project is helmed by director Nia DaCosta, with Alex Garland returning as the lead writer and Dony Boyle among the producers. These key figures contribute to the creative continuity of the franchise as it progresses toward its final chapter.
